Mimetite-M

This page is currently not sponsored. Click here to sponsor this page.
Hide all sections | Show all sections

About Mimetite-MHide

Formula:
Pb5(AsO4)3Cl
Colour:
Pale greenish yellow, white.
Lustre:
Sub-Adamantine, Vitreous, Sub-Vitreous, Resinous, Waxy
Hardness:
4
Specific Gravity:
7.36
Crystal System:
Monoclinic
Name:
Originally named clinomimetite in 1991 by Yongshan Dai, John M. Hughes, and Paul Brian Moore for its monoCLINic structure and chemical identity with mimetite. Renamed by Pasero et al. (2010).
Dimorph of:
A polymorphic variant of mimetite.

See also mimetite-2M.

IMA Classification of Mimetite-MHide

IMA status notes:
Redefined by the IMA
Approval history:
Redefined as a Polymorphic Variant of mimetite in 2010.
